Handcraft Wire Jewelry: Chains, Clasps, Pendants (2015)
By Kimberly Sciaraffa Berlin
This guide to wire jewelry covers all the basics of wire jewelry creation.  Lovely color photos and step-by-step instructions will help to guide you as you create stunning pieces.  The author teaches jewelry makers how to make 22 pieces from start to finish.  The techniques described cover all the basics of wire jewelry construction including a variety of clasps, pendant settings, and chains.  The best part is that each instruction is a foundation technique that is interchangeable, the only limit is your imagination.

200 Beading Tips, Techniques and Trade Secrets (2009)
By Jean Power
Award winning jewelry designer Jean Power walks readers through the basics of beading projects.  This book covers design and color considerations, bead types as well as basic bead stringing, wire work, and bead weaving techniques.  This book is full of color photos and easy to follow instructions.  It is a modest sized book, but is packed with information!

Terrarium Craft: Create 50 Magical, Miniature Worlds (2011)
By Amy Bryant Aiello and Kate Bryant
Turn your latest thrift store finds into lovely terrarium gifts.  This book is filled with ideas for creating living gifts.  Using jars ranging from fancy apothecary jars to regular mason jars the ideas in this collection are as simple as they are intricate.  Some plants (mosses) can still be collected locally.  So, save yourself some money and get to the woods before the snow settles in for winter.

Arm Knitting: How to Make a 30-Minute Infinity Scarf and Other Great Projects (2014)
By Mary Beth Temple
Have a couple skeins of yarn? That’s all you need to make an arm knitted scarf!  These scarf projects make for a super quick gift.  The author details the basics of arm knitting and offers 15 projects based on this simple idea.  No needles or other equipment required. 

Scissors, Paper, Craft: 30 Pretty Projects All Cut, Folded, and Crafted from Paper (2014)
By Christine Leech
This collection of paper crafts ranges in difficultly from easy to somewhat complicated. Projects include pretty packaging for your other gifts: gift bags, gift tags and boxes. Home decorating: garlands, mobiles and light embellishments.  And standalone gifts: books, pictures and figurines.  At the end of this book you will find a nice bonus, all the templates. These templates make even the most complicated project in this book doable. 

The Art Abandonment Project: Create and Share Random Acts of Art (2014)
By Michael deMeng and Andrea Matus deMeng
Not technically a craft book. However, if you like the idea of random acts of kindness, try out the idea of Art Abandonment this holiday season. Art abandonment is creating something for the pleasure of making it, and then leaving it for an unsuspecting person to discover.  This book contains ideas for art abandonment, monthly challenges, and stories from the artists and ‘finders.’ The Art Abandonment Project also has a Facebook page https://www.facebook.com/groups/ArtAbandonment/, join to see art abandoned and found all around the world!  From the facebook page you can also download tags describing the art abandonment project.
